Audemat-Aztec sells its 500th GOLDENEAGLE HD at NAB RADIO Show in Charlotte
Miami, Florida - Thursday, September 20, 2007 - Audemat-Aztec (http://www.audemat-aztec.com) announced today for the start of the NAB Radio Show that they have sold their 500th monitoring unit for HD. Mark Williames, Director of Engineering for Moody Broadcasting Network acquired his GOLDENEAGLE HD unit for WMBI Chicago’s Christian Radio.

“Audemat-Aztec’s GOLDENEAGLE HD is far and away the # 1 choice of HD Broadcasters for monitoring one station or many” States Christophe Poulain, VP Business development for Audemat-Aztec Inc. “Broadcasters trust the GOLDENEAGLE HD because it is a true Broadcast monitor; it accurately and continuously monitors all of the key analog and digital parameters on multiple stations.” Adds Poulain. The GOLDENEAGLE HD is the only unit on the market that combines innovative features such as: time alignment monitoring, audio streaming, spectrum analyzer and digital demodulator, NRSC mask monitoring and a smart modulation monitor.
About Audemat-Aztec:
Created in 1980, Audemat-Aztec designs, develops and offers a complete line of products for Radio and TV broadcasters, stations, and telecommunication operators as well as regulation authorities. The product line includes RF and data monitoring equipment for analog and digital radio (HD, DAB/DMB, AM, FM) and analog and digital TV (DVB-T/H, ATSC, PAL/SECAM, NTSC). It also offers mobile field strength meters for analog and digital Radio and TV with modulation monitors built-in; Facility remote control solutions; Digital test and measurement equipment, audio processors as well as world-class RDS encoders.
In 2006 Audemat-Aztec acquired ECRESO www.ecreso.com, a manufacturer of transmitters for FM (20 W to 10 kW solid state, air and liquid cooled) and DVB (low power 0.5 Watts to 200 Watts). Audemat-Aztec has approximately 100 employees at our headquarters in Bordeaux-Merignac, France.
Audemat-Aztec has won a total of 11 awards for 7 years in a row at NAB.
Audemat-Aztec is quality certified by BVQI ISO 9001. Represented in more than 45 countries in Europe and Asia through a large distribution network, Audemat-Aztec also has a subsidiary Audemat-Aztec Inc, with 7 employees in Miami, FL that handles operations for the North and Latin America, Australia and New Zealand.
